IU5 Substitute Teacher Consortium
About
IU5 manages a Substitute Teacher Consortium for both regular and special education in Erie, Warren, and Crawford Counties. IU5 classrooms consist of special needs classrooms in the areas of Autistic Support, Life Skills, Emotional/Behavioral Support, Deaf & Hard of Hearing, Visually Impaired and Multiple Disabilities. Our students range from Early Intervention (3-5 year olds with developmental delays) through school aged students (which go up to 21 year olds). We also recruit, train, and emergency certify substitutes for districts within regular education; K-12 in Erie County. The current participating districts in the IU5 Sub Consortium include:
- General McLane School District
- Harborcreek School District
- Iroquois School District
- IU5 Early Intervention and School-Age Classrooms
- North East School District
Substitute Teacher Requirements
Requirements for the Emergency Substitute Teacher Consortium:
- Bachelor’s Degree (in any area)
- FBI Background Clearance
- PA State Police Background Clearance
- PA Child Abuse Clearance
- Act 126 Training
- Updated TB Test (within the past 3 months)
Substitute Training and Observation
All Emergency Substitute Teachers are required to complete mandatory online training and then complete a full-day observation within an IU5 classroom or at one of the participating districts. The training and the observation are both unpaid. Any certified teacher who joins the consortium is not required to complete the training or observation, but may do so at their own discretion.
